ISLAMABAD: PTI leader Fawad Chaudhry announced on Sunday that the party will protest outside the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) offices across the country against the Chief Election Commissioner (CEC) Sikander Sultan Raja’s “attitude”. Taking to Twitter, Fawad said that the PTI’s political committee met today and reviewed “matters related” to the ECP. Fawad alleged that CEC’s Raja had gone to “extremes of impartiality and dishonesty” and also claimed that “under a plan” the ECP was not issuing the notification to unseat the dissident MNAs of the party. “Therefore, the PTI will protest outside the ECP’s office across the country on April 26, Tuesday, against the election commissioner’s attitude,” said Fawad.  He added that all district offices of the PTI have been issued instructions regarding the protest. The PTI has been accusing the ECP of acting impartially ever since the Islamabad High Court ordered the electoral body to wrap up the PTI’s foreign funding case within 30 days.  The orders were issued on April 14 by Justice Mohsin Akhtar Kayani on applications filed by the PTI, asking for Akbar S Babar’s separation from the case, the dismissal of the case, and keeping the PTI documents secret. The PTI had challenged the ECP’s applications seeking the exclusion of Babar, the petitioner, from the foreign funding case. It had also demanded that all records of the case, including the documents requisitioned through the State Bank of Pakistan, should not be shared with Babar, who had filed the case in November 2014.
